Hervé Mirage Peppermint Dreams hard sweets feature Lemon Kush Mintz live resin blended with cannabis derived terpenes that provide a calming sensation to help you settle in for a restful night’s sleep. Enjoy them on their own, or mixed with hot water for the perfect peppermint tea. Herve Mirage hard sweets are sublingual, fast-acting, sugar-free, gluten-free, and 100% vegan. Each package contains 20 portions (5mg each) for a total of 100mg per pack, and comes with a complimentary refillable Mirage dispenser that offers a discrete and stylish method to store and consume your edibles in an easily dosable format.

Lemon Kush
hybrid

Lemon Kush is a citrus-scented cannabis strain with unknown genetic origins. Breeders often claim Master Kush and Lemon Joy are the cultivar’s parents. However, the breeders at Alien Genetics bred their own Lemon Kush strain by crossing Lemon G (also called Lemon G13) with a landrace Afghani Kush. Regardless of its heritage, Lemon Kush features a high limonene terpene content and THC levels that often test in the 20% range.
